Amazon.com, Inc. is one of the largest electronic commerce companies around the globe. With Seattle, Washington serving as its headquarters, the organization which started off as a bookstore offering for sale books to its global clientele has today diversified to offer a wide range of products and services including but not in any way limited to computer software, electronic goods, mobile devices, DVDs, toys, furniture and even food. Basically, the organization serves its clientele using its retail Web sites which are tailored to offer convenience and speed to shoppers.

According to Fazlollahi (2002), e-commerce can be taken to be “the use of technology mediated exchanges by business for the purpose of selling goods and services over the internet.” In the recent past, the growth of e-commerce has been rather fast with more businesses becoming motivated by a wide range of reasons to embrace the platform. This also happens to be the case for Amazon. By embracing e-commerce, and most specifically business to consumer (B2C) e-commerce, Amazon has been able to access a quite a number of benefits which I will point out in my paper.

Amazon is today able to sell its products at a discount thanks to e-commerce. In this regard, the online retailer effectively reduces its costs on two main fronts. First, we have cost reductions on the marketing and advertising front and then cost reductions in terms of personnel.
